    ITALY: Frozen in Ice – The curse of the Iceman – Ötzi

    The Iceman — Ötzi, the Glacier Mummy is forever sleeping in a big refrigerator. The frozen mummy is stored in a specially devised cold cell, chilled to a glacial minus 6.5 degrees Celsius, or 20.3 degrees Fahrenheit, and 99% humidity. We can see him through a small window in the South Tyrol Museum of Archaeology…

    ITALY | TYROL : Walter von der Vogelweide the Minnesinger of Bolzano

    First thing you see when you arrive at the center of Bolzano is the monument in memory of the great poet Walther von der Vogelweide, the Minnesinger of Bolzano. He was a Minnesinger that probably lived in South Tyrol in Northern Italy around the year 1200.

    ITALY | TYROL : The Legend of King Laurins Rose Garden

    At sunset, the Dolomite mountains light up in fiery red, turning to purple before fading into the night: this is the Alpenglühen, riverbero rossiccio, enrosadira or Alpenglow, a phenomenon whose origins are deeply rooted in legend. The Legend of King Laurins Rose Garden talks about why the mountains are sometimes glowing red and orange.

    CYPRUS: Myth and Cult of Aphrodite on Cyprus

    Myth has it that Aphrodite, the Olympian goddess of love, beauty, pleasure and procreation, arose from the sea foam on the south-western coast of Cyprus. References in ancient authors and archaeological evidence may prove that Aphrodite and her cult originated in Cyprus. What is certain is that throughout antiquity Aphrodite was worshiped on Cyprus.
